Transaction fae1743c332070811cf4e4c67fae2e48f695fb0f4ce848de0e1243d5814f5670
1 Input
2 Outputs
- fae1743c332070811cf4e4c67fae2e48f695fb0f4ce848de0e1243d5814f5670:0
- fae1743c332070811cf4e4c67fae2e48f695fb0f4ce848de0e1243d5814f5670:1
value 5968900
address 1QBXfo5UjNHon6C2bwt6iDE6ByQE92Ar9x
value 50720341
address 15mA4MV5qkeknaAEDHxbdS36k6thfYN5jq